Create an Application Title 1A - Adult Chapter 3

Create an Application Title 1A – Adult 3-2 Objectives Search for the applicant on database Review customer information for the applicant Use the guided process to enter the following information: Contact information Additional contacts Private information Veterans information Concurrent programs

Create an Application Title 1A – Adult 3-3 Objectives (Cont.) Use the guided process to enter the following information (Cont.): Education status Employment characteristics Characteristics / barriers Public assistance Family characteristics Income

Create an Application Title 1A – Adult 3-39 Summary This chapter has taken us through the process of creating an application for a Title 1A - Adult We followed the Guided Application Process to enter the customer information, which is the recommended method This information may be modified later as necessary Eligibility Determination will be addressed separately in a following chapter
